How To Fix SIMDQ_IMHANA_ERRORS049 - Error making HTTP Receive call in DQM_REF_TAB method.


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: SIMDQ_IMHANA_ERRORS - IM in HANA error messages

  • Message number: 049

  • Message text: Error making HTTP Receive call in DQM_REF_TAB method.

    The SAP error message SIMDQ_IMHANA_ERRORS049 typically indicates an issue with making an HTTP receive call in the context of the Data Quality Management (DQM) framework, specifically in the DQM_REF_TAB method. This error can arise due to various reasons, including network issues, configuration problems, or issues with the service being called.

    Possible Causes:

    1. Network Issues: There may be connectivity problems between the SAP system and the external service it is trying to reach.
    2. Service Unavailability: The external service or API that the SAP system is trying to call may be down or not responding.
    3. Configuration Errors: Incorrect configuration settings in the DQM or HTTP connection settings can lead to this error.
    4. Authentication Issues: If the external service requires authentication, and the credentials are incorrect or missing, the call may fail.
    5. Timeouts: The HTTP call may be timing out due to slow response times from the external service.

    Solutions:

    1. Check Network Connectivity: Ensure that the SAP system can reach the external service. You can use tools like ping or telnet to test connectivity.
    2. Verify Service Status: Check if the external service is up and running. You can do this by trying to access the service directly through a web browser or a tool like Postman.
    3. Review Configuration Settings: Go through the DQM configuration settings in SAP to ensure that all parameters are set correctly, including the URL, port, and any required headers.
    4. Check Authentication: If the service requires authentication, verify that the credentials are correct and that they are being sent properly in the HTTP request.
    5. Increase Timeout Settings: If the service is slow to respond, consider increasing the timeout settings for the HTTP call in the SAP configuration.
    6. Review Logs: Check the SAP application logs (transaction SLG1) for more detailed error messages that can provide additional context about the failure.
